Comprehending Common Security Door Problems

Security doors experience wear and tear that varies substantially from standard property doors. The strengthened materials, intricate locking systems, and heavy use patterns distinct to security doors develop unique failure points that need customized attention. Recognizing these problems early can prevent small concerns from intensifying into security emergencies.

Contorting and structural fatigue represent a few of the most widespread problems impacting security doors, particularly those exposed to harsh weather condition conditions or continuous use. Steel and metal security doors can start to reveal signs of stress around the frame and hinge locations, producing spaces that undermine their protective function. These contortions often establish gradually, making them simple to overlook till a significant security vulnerability emerges.

Lock mechanism failure ranks amongst the most concerning problems home owners experience. Premium security locks include precise mechanical parts that can corrode, wear down, or end up being misaligned gradually. Cylinders might become tough to turn, deadbolts might stop working to extend totally into the door frame, or electronic parts in smart locks may malfunction without warning. Each of these scenarios compromises the door's ability to supply trusted security.

Hinge damage presents another severe factor to consider for security door upkeep. Security doors typically feature durable hinges developed to support considerable weight while resisting break-in attempts. When these hinges start to loosen, rust, or different from the frame, the door's alignment suffers, producing vulnerabilities that advanced burglars can exploit.

The Repair Versus Replacement Decision

Figuring out whether to repair or replace a compromised security door requires mindful evaluation of a number of aspects. While repairs usually cost less initially, repeated repairs can exceed the expense of replacement gradually. Conversely, changing a door when repair work would be sufficient represents unneeded expense.

The following table lays out key considerations for this essential choice:

FactorRepair RecommendedReplacement Recommended
Door AgeLess than 10 years with no previous major problems15+ years with several existing problems
Damage ExtentLocalized to one component (lock, hinge, or frame)Structural damage spanning numerous locations
Cost ComparisonRepair expense under 40% of replacementRepeating repair expenses approaching replacement threshold
Security RatingInitial certification still legitimateScore jeopardized or obsolete requirements
AvailabilityReplacement parts easily availableComponents obsolete or stopped

Homeowner need to also consider whether their security door fulfills current building codes and insurance requirements. Older doors that no longer abide by contemporary standards may require replacement regardless of their physical condition, as insurance providers might reject coverage for residential or commercial properties with low quality security functions.

Expert Versus DIY Security Door Repairs

The complexity of security door systems normally favors expert repair services, though some minor maintenance jobs fall within the capability of helpful homeowner. Comprehending this limit avoids both unneeded costs and possibly unsafe setup errors.

Professional locksmiths and security door specialists bring specialized tools, screening equipment, and technical knowledge that the majority of homeowner lack. These experts can determine subtle mechanical problems that inexperienced eyes might miss out on, guaranteeing repair work address source instead of symptoms. They also keep relationships with manufacturers, allowing them to source real replacement parts that preserve the door's integrity and warranty protection.

DIY repair work might be adequate for surface-level upkeep such as lubricating lock cylinders, tightening visible screws, or cleaning debris from door tracks. Nevertheless, even these apparently easy jobs need mindful attention to the items used-- specific lubes can draw in dirt and accelerate cylinder wear, while inappropriate cleaning methods might damage protective surfaces. When unpredictability develops, consulting a professional supplies the most safe method.

Essential Maintenance Practices for Security Doors

Routine upkeep considerably extends the lifespan of security doors while maintaining their protective capabilities. Homeowner who implement consistent upkeep routines typically come across fewer emergency repair scenarios and enjoy higher confidence in their door systems.

Lubrication schedules must target all moving parts a minimum of twice yearly, using items specifically designed for security hardware. Graphite-based lubes work well for the majority of lock cylinders, while silicone-based items match hinge mechanisms and track systems. Property owners ought to use lubricant moderately and clean away excess to avoid build-up that attracts impurities.

Assessment procedures need to include routine checks of all noticeable hardware, testing lock operation through complete biking, and validating door alignment within the frame. Homeowner should listen for unusual sounds during operation, as grinding, clicking, or sticking frequently indicates establishing mechanical problems. Weatherstripping and seal upkeep protect both the door's structural integrity and its energy effectiveness. Damaged or deteriorating seals permit moisture infiltration that accelerates metal corrosion and frame degradation. Replacing weatherstripping at the first sign of wear avoids more costly repairs down the line.

Frequently Asked Questions About Secure Door Repairs

How typically should security doors be professionally inspected?

Security door experts suggest professional examinations at least each year for residential homes and quarterly for commercial or high-traffic setups. Residence situated in coastal locations with salt air exposure or areas with severe temperature fluctuations might require more frequent professional评估, as sped up weathering develops earlier failure threats.

What shows that a security door's locking mechanism needs instant attention?

Warning signs consist of difficulty placing or turning secrets, deadbolts that stop working to extend totally, unusual clicks or grinding sounds during locking operations, and doors that feel loose within the frame. Any of these symptoms warrants trigger professional assessment, as they might show impending total failure.

Can harmed security door frames be fixed, or must they be changed?

This depends on the extent and nature of the damage. Minor frame separations or fastener holes can frequently be repaired with appropriate support sets. Nevertheless, substantial frame warping, deterioration damage, or compromise from forced entry normally demands total frame replacement, as the frame supplies the fundamental anchor for all other security functions.

Are smart lock integrations covered under basic security door repair services?

Numerous security door experts now use clever lock services as part of their offerings, though specialization varies by company. Property ought to confirm a technician's know-how with electronic lock systems before scheduling repairs, as these systems require various diagnostic techniques and tools than mechanical locks.

Does homeowners insurance coverage generally cover security door repair work?

Coverage differs significantly by policy and the cause of damage. Abrupt unintentional damage often receives protection, while steady wear and tear normally does not. Home owners need to examine their policies carefully and document any damage with photographs, as detailed paperwork supports insurance claims when protection uses.
